About the Author:
Clive Hallett is an associate lecturer in design management at London College of Fashion as well as lecturing at several other fashion colleges.
Amanda Johnston is an associate lecturer in design and product development on the BA Fashion Products course at London College of Fashion. Clive and Amanda have worked together as consultants within the fashion industry since 1982 having worked on numerous projects internationally.
